MANHATTAN, NEW YORK: Kid Rock posted a passionate message on his Instagram following the attempted assassination of former President Donald Trump on July 13.

Reportedly, former president Donald Trump was targeted in an assassination attempt at a Pennsylvania rally, just before his anticipated acceptance of the Republican nomination for a third term.

Republican presidential candidate former President Donald Trump pumps his fist as he is rushed offstage by U.S. Secret Service agents after being grazed by a bullet during a rally on July 13, 2024 in Butler, Pennsylvania. Butler County district attorney Richard Goldinger said the shooter is dead after injuring former U.S. President Donald Trump, killing one audience member and injuring another in the shooting. The video, also circulated on other platforms, contains explicit language. Former President Trump confirmed via a Truth Social post that he was shot in the ear during the recent incident but assured everyone that he was unharmed.



 

Video from C-Span, posted on X, captured the US Secret Service swiftly escorting a bloodied Trump offstage after gunfire erupted.



 

In a press statement, the Secret Service disclosed that a rally attendee was fatally shot, while two others sustained critical injuries.

The agency also reported through a press statement that the shooter was neutralized by Secret Service personnel but did not disclose the assailant's identity or motive.

Earlier this year, Rolling Stone detailed Kid Rock's transformation into a staunch supporter of the MAGA movement, even referring to Trump as his confidant.
